Output ecca26e6956a93f767a658ede41359fb9fb4fea7a55c565656bfce21efd492c5:13

value
14121166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6165e66234d2bb6c57df3296b9eef892c46732 OP_EQUAL
address
3N49Hf3vCBLR9KvnJM2Ynz1EsRHhVnBqmn
transaction
ecca26e6956a93f767a658ede41359fb9fb4fea7a55c565656bfce21efd492c5
spent
true